*ISLAMABAD: The government on Wednesday released around 1424.553 millionrupees for various projects of the Finance Division under the Public SectorDevelopment Programme (PSDP) during first seven months of the currentfiscal year.*
The government also released 200 million rupees for the Gwadar DevelopmentAuthority, whereas another 200 million rupees have been released for KhyberInstitute of Child Health and Children Hospital Peshawar).
An amount of 344.8 million rupees has been released for the Greater KarachiSewerage Plant (S-III Karachi), which is being executed on 50:50 costsharing basis between the federal and provincial governments.
According to a data of Ministry of Planning, Development and Reform, intotal 862 million rupees have been allocated for the project under PSDP2018-19.
Chief Minister Balochistan Mir Jam Kamal Khan on January 8 said thatimplementation of Gwadar master plan would lead to increase the employmentopportunities and accelerate construction work and developmental activitiesin the city.
This he stated while presiding over a high level meeting in Quetta.
The meeting also gave approval for the transformation of Gwadar from themunicipal committee to the status of the Metropolitan Corporation.
The participants of the meeting reviewed proposed amendments to be adoptedin the Local Government Act Balochistan.
Addressing the meeting, the CM said, the government wanted to strengthenthe local bodies system.
